Accounting Clerk Skills List in Accountancy

Below we have compiled a list of the most popular skills for an Accounting Clerk role. We ranked the top skills based on the percentage of Accounting Clerk job descriptions they appeared on. For example, 37% of Accounting Clerk job descriptions contained purchase ledger as a required skill.
